Sylvia Telles is a human[1]. She was born in Rio de Janeiro[2]. She was born on August 27, 1934[3]. She passed away in Maricá[4]. She died on December 19, 1966[5]. She worked as a singer[6] and jazz musician[7]. She ranks in the top 0.73% of human entities by monthly Wikipedia readership (87 views/month, #7,279 of 1,000,298).[8]
